Validators in Skerry load as plugins from /plugins/validators. Each exports check(record) and a manifest. Registry refresh happens on deploy; no hot reload. Bad manifests fail closed. Signing keys for third-party plugins live in the Corven vault. If the vault seals after three bad attempts, unseal it with the recovery passphrase below:

unlock words, tajeg-bawip: fraael-sorael-wenir-istir-pelwyn-ulavan-norir-briiel-lamix-kaswyn-aldius-tamion-tamvan

Runbook — key-card stock, Brindlemoor site opening. Heads up: the first batch of blank key-cards for the new Brindlemoor office arrives this week from Quillgate Access Systems. Keep them in the locked cabinet, not the supply shelf — blanks count as controlled stock. Log quantities in the tracker before and after encoding. A courier will collect twenty pre-encoded cards for the advance team on Friday. The courier hand-over instruction is below.

courier memo of bawef-kaguf: the briion quenox courier leaves the tamdor aldius joreth belion julir joreth wenix pelath ledger at gate 7145 under passcode 571533

// Heads up, plugin authors: this constant sets the poll interval (ms)
// for Fernbuckle's config hot-reload watcher. Your plugin's settings
// get re-read without a restart, so don't cache parsed values longer
// than one interval. Lowering this below 500 hammers the config store,
// and we will notice. Changes here require a rebuild; the current
// build token is recorded on the next line.

session token of yahap-fafop = htk9_f6aa94135

Welcome to the Lumenfold accessibility team. Our quarterly color-contrast audit covers every component in the Driftpane design system, checked against our internal contrast thresholds. Results live in the Auditor's Ledger space; failures open tickets automatically. To access the archived audit tooling account, you will need the recovery passphrase, which is recorded directly below this paragraph.

vault phrase of bagef-yahip = casael-ralius